Joint conference of UNEXMIN & ¡VAMOS! Projects: USE OF ROBOTICS AND AUTOMATION FOR MINERAL PROSPECTING AND EXTRACTION

30th January 2018 @ 8:00 am - 5:00 pm

Scope and Objectives
The aim of this conference is to bring together experts in the field of robotics, minerals exploration and mining (including underwater mining) to discuss
about latest advances in the field and rise synergies on innovation in mineral prospecting and extraction. Aternoon sessions will be dedicated to workshops, related to technology roadmapping and technology exploitation. Networking, experiences sharing and establishing new cooperation links is also within the scope of this 1-day event.
